Output 5153640226b864460f19494993c059dc515a478decacc98fc0fd6be40391ada4:0

value
785000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 477089fc3a0ac38d70c4e1365872b6221925feb7 OP_EQUAL
address
MEQu2PzkA3A5KHS6ewtHk7uowYFwLV67MU
transaction
5153640226b864460f19494993c059dc515a478decacc98fc0fd6be40391ada4
spent
true